About The Position

This direct-hire, full-time role supports outbound mail production and local material deliveries for a major client. The position involves preparing printed mail pieces, operating production equipment, and transporting materials between nearby facilities using a company cargo van. Schedule: Monday–Friday, Day Shift Typical hours fall between 9:00 AM – 7:00 PM , depending on operational needs. Work Location: Earth City, MO (St. Louis area)
